  1. Restricted The account is temporarily restricted. The customer, either buyer or seller, can access the account, withdraw funds, complete ongoing orders, and review their order history. They cannot place or receive new orders, nor can they communicate with other customers through inbox messages. seller's Gigs will not show on the marketplace, and buyers will not be able to place new orders. Once an account is temporarily disabled, the customer needs to wait for the trial period (which can take upwards of 90 days) to be completed—to know if the account will be restored or permanently disabled. Customer Support can neither influence the result of this review nor can they update the customer on the review's end date. _________________________________ The above was copied from Fiverr's help page.
